Hongkong Tides.
The Tide Table given below has boca compiled by the Nautical Almanac Office in London trm the result of the analysis of observations taken by means of an au-
tile recording maching in the Wa
ter Police Bagun at Tsim Sha Tem during the years 1887-8-9.
The zero of the table is Low Water Or- dinary Spring Tides, which has been found
2 foot belaw mean sea level.
To obtain the depth of water on the tide gauge at the Victoria Neval Yard add 5 ft. 7iB., Ard on the gauge at Lamont Dock, Aberdeen, add 12 ft. 9 in, the height given in the table.
